Background
In centrifugal pumps, the pump assembly operates by working the medium through an impeller rotating at high speed, which carries the medium out of the pump. Referring to fig. 1 and 2, in order to prevent the medium delivered by the pump set from leaking back to the inlet of the pump set through the gap between the impeller 2 ' and the pump body 1 ' after the impeller is worked, and causing energy waste, a sealing ring 3 ' is additionally arranged between the pump body 1 ' and the impeller 2 '. The leakage of the pump set is controlled by controlling the gap B between the sealing ring 3' and the impeller eye. The sealing ring can also prevent the direct friction between the pump body 1 'and the impeller 2' from causing the damage of the pump body 1 'or the impeller 2', and the maintenance cost is increased.
In general, after the sealing ring 3 ' is processed, the sealing ring is installed in transition fit with the pump body 1 ' and is fixed through the seam-riding screws 4 ', and the contact surface C between the sealing ring 3 ' and the pump body 1 ' is a smooth surface. Normally, the number of the caulking screws 4' is three, the clearance B between the seal ring and the impeller eye is 0.2mm to 0.3mm, and the hardness of the seal ring is 50HB less than that of the impeller.
The impeller is a high-speed rotating part, and the sealing ring is a quick-wear part. After long-time work, the sealing ring is worn, the gap B between the sealing ring and the impeller opening ring is enlarged, the leakage amount is increased, and the sealing ring needs to be detached and replaced.
Because the sealing ring is in tight fit with the pump body, the sealing ring has smaller size and is inconvenient to disassemble. And frequent disassembly easily causes severe abrasion of the joint surface of the sealing ring and the pump body, which is not beneficial to the installation and replacement of a new sealing ring.
Therefore, in order to overcome the defects, a sealing ring structure which is more universal and easy to disassemble must be invented, so that the pump set sealing ring can be replaced more conveniently and quickly.

Detailed Description
In order to make the technical solution of the present invention better understood by those skilled in the art, the following detailed description is provided with reference to the accompanying drawings:
referring to fig. 3, 4, 5 and 6, in a preferred embodiment of the present invention, a seal ring structure of a readily detachable pump body is provided, in which a seal ring 3 is installed between a pump body 1 and an impeller eye 2, an outer wall surface of the seal ring 3 is provided with an outer mounting thread 31, and three detaching holes 32 are uniformly distributed at one end of the seal ring 3; an inner mounting thread 11 and a tool withdrawal groove 12 are arranged on the inner wall surface of the pump body 1, and the tool withdrawal groove 12 is positioned below the inner mounting thread 11; the outer mounting thread 31 is matched with the inner mounting thread 11, the outer mounting thread 31 of the sealing ring 3 is in threaded connection with the inner mounting thread 11 of the pump body 1, and the thread turning direction of the threaded connection of the outer mounting thread 31 of the sealing ring 3 and the inner mounting thread 11 of the pump body 1 is opposite to the rotor turning direction of the pump body 1, so that the sealing ring 3 tends to be screwed in the working process of the pump set; there is clearance B between the internal wall face of sealing ring 3 and the outer wall face of impeller choma 2, because, sealing ring 3 tends to the screw-down state in pump package working process, can effectively prevent clearance B grow.
The utility model discloses a quick detachable pump body sealing ring structure is equipped with three disassembly hole 32, convenient to use three-jaw chuck at the tip of sealing ring 3. After the pump unit works for a long time, when the sealing ring 3 is worn and replaced, the three-jaw chuck is clamped into the three dismounting holes 32 of the sealing ring 3, and the sealing ring 3 can be easily taken out.
To sum up, the utility model discloses a quick detachable pump body seal ring constructs has cancelled traditional seam screw and has fastened, simple structure, easy dismounting, and the suitability is strong.
